JPMorgan Global Bond Opportunities ETF (JPGB)
JPMorgan Global Bond Opportunities ETF operates in the Asset Management - Bonds industry of the Financial Services sector. The stock last traded at $50.62, down 0.15% on the session, giving a market capitalisation of $156.0M. Its beta of 0.52 implies it has historically moved less than the broad market.
The primary objective of this ETF is to generate total returns for investors. Under typical market conditions, at least 80% of the fund's assets will be allocated to fixed-income securities. The portfolio maintains a significant international focus, with a minimum of 40% of its investments originating from countries outside the United States. These investments may be made across both developed and emerging global markets. Generally, at least a quarter (25%) of the assets will be invested in securities classified as investment-grade or their unrated equivalents at the time of acquisition. It's important to note that 'assets' refers to the fund's net assets combined with any borrowed capital used for investment purposes. Additionally, the fund is permitted to engage in currency-related transactions, including the use of currency derivatives, as a core part of its investment strategy.
